Output 26f5f78b4866118fc82ca50de91f82cbd3d4e729eb23e14b6a25ad5c7ae2a4d4:0

value
299023809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b2544d7ff82eef4cb189cce21f86695d5d79898 OP_EQUAL
address
39zx4VPm2s2X7ko8YrfXSxeEiscAt63vFR
transaction
26f5f78b4866118fc82ca50de91f82cbd3d4e729eb23e14b6a25ad5c7ae2a4d4
spent
true